Transaction 516d73bcb611fcb9aa69ab00357b49663850c409e3ee0e47349cbcb69d4156e8

4 Input
2 Outputs
  • 516d73bcb611fcb9aa69ab00357b49663850c409e3ee0e47349cbcb69d4156e8:0
  • value  9553030
    address  34xhNZkQ6juCRcY5toqjLQw5anJJqCG5mA
  • 516d73bcb611fcb9aa69ab00357b49663850c409e3ee0e47349cbcb69d4156e8:1
  • value  6474568
    address  15HtUUv9M14SPBg7ixvpSR87YHzJLsGCb6